Steven E. Seiden
CPA, JD, Forensic Accountant and Financial Crimes Professional
Steven is a Certified Public Accountant for the past 20 years, a lawyer for the past 15 years and experienced financial crimes expert. Steven was a Manager at KPMG where he specialized in international banking and tax issues. He also served as a Manager at PricewaterhouseCoopers (“PWC”) where he advised on complex financial transactions and investigated and consulted on issues of fraud and tax matters. Steven served as a law Clerk to the Honorable Michael B. Mukasey (currently the Attorney General of the United States), United States District Court, Southern District of New York. Steven also worked for 4 years as an auditor and tax accountant for a Manhattan accounting firm after graduating SUNY Binghamton University where he graduated with a B.S. in Accounting from the school of management. Steven graduated from the Benjamin N. Cardozo School of Law in New York City, Cum Laude (top 10%) where he was a member of the Law Review and is admitted to the courts of New York and New Jersey.
